Methods to Update Your TCL Roku TV
There are two primary ways to update your TCL Roku TV: automatically and manually. Understanding both options will enable you to maintain your device effectively.
Automatic Updates
The simplest way to keep your TCL Roku TV updated is by enabling automatic updates. Here’s how you can do it:
Step 1: Access the Home Screen
Start your TV and press the “Home” button on your remote control. This will take you to the main screen.
Step 2: Navigate to Settings
Scroll down to the “Settings” menu, which is represented by a gear icon at the bottom of the home screen.
Step 3: Select System
In the Settings menu, select “System.” This is where you will find all the options related to system functionalities.
Step 4: Check for Updates
Under the System menu, scroll down to “System update” and click on it. You will see the option “Check now.” Click it, and the TV will automatically search for available updates.
Step 5: Enable Automatic Updates
If you wish to enable automatic updates, ensure that the “Automatic checks” option is turned on. This setting will allow your TCL Roku TV to automatically download new updates when they become available.

Troubleshooting Common Update Issues
While updating your TCL Roku TV is generally straightforward, you may encounter some issues. Below are common problems and how to address them.
No Updates Available
If your TCL Roku TV indicates that no updates are available but you suspect there is one, consider the following actions:
- Check Internet Connection: Ensure your TV is connected to the internet. A weak or unstable connection can prevent it from accessing the update server.
- Restart Your TV: Sometimes, a simple restart can refresh the system and enable updates.
Update Fails to Download
If the update doesn’t seem to download, you may need to troubleshoot your internet connection:
Step 1: Network Testing
Go to “Settings” > “Network” and run a connection test. If your TV shows that it isn’t connected, you will need to re-establish the connection either through Wi-Fi or Ethernet.
Step 2: Reset Your Router
If the problem persists, consider resetting your router. Unplug it for about 30 seconds before plugging it back in and waiting for it to fully reboot.
Slow Performance After Update
It’s not uncommon for devices to exhibit slower performance immediately following an update. Here are some steps to mitigate this:
Step 1: Clear Cache
Go to “Settings” > “System” and select “Advanced system settings.” Here, you may find an option to clear cached data that might be slowing your TV down.
Step 2: Restart Your TV
Sometimes a simple restart can also help in optimizing the performance of your TV post-update.

What should I do if my TCL Roku TV doesn’t update?
If your TCL Roku TV does not update, first check your internet connection to ensure it is stable and properly connected. If there are issues with your network, this can hinder the update process. You can try restarting your router or using a wired connection for better reliability. Once the network is stable, attempt to check for updates again through the settings menu.
If the update still fails, you may want to perform a system restart or even a factory reset as a last resort. Keep in mind that a factory reset will erase all settings and data, so make sure to back up important information before proceeding. If the problem persists, reaching out to TCL support for further assistance is advisable.
